CD Suspends Baffert Two Years After Medina Spirit's Positive Test

(Louisville, KY) - Horse trainer Bob Baffert has been suspended from Churchill Downs in Kentucky for two years. 

News of the suspension that takes effect right away following a second positive drug test by Kentucky Derby winner Medina Spirit.

The CEO of Churchill Downs Incorporated went after Baffert in a statement. Bill Carstanjen said, "Baffert's record of testing failures threatens public confidence in thoroughbred racing and the reputation of the Kentucky Derby." 

The suspension means "Baffert, or any trainer directly or indirectly employed" by his group can't enter a horse in any race at Churchill Downs.
